Views on Lincoln University campus
A
Archana 
Master of Science in Food Innovation - Batch of 2025
3.7
Course is good, city provides good part time opportunities.
Tips: The system here is a bit different than our course structure, and assignments are quite important here. The university doesn't usually avail any major scholarships for master's students apart from a 3 lakh scholarship on admission, but it is possible to get a scholarship for a PhD if the student is willing to extend their master's to a PhD. Even if there are no internship programs provided by the uni, they have a career fest where students get an opportunity to connect with alumni and industry professionals, which is good for a fresher.
Likes (Safety): Good town and locality, fairly good part-time options. Got a large community of Indians nearby and stay options. Good teachers, the lab facilities are a bit rusty, but the course structure is still good. Faculties are knowledgeable. If made use of faculties and other events in uni, like career fest students can make good connections which may help them secure a place in the industry.
Dislikes (Internships): University doesn't provide internship opportunities for overseas students. If students secure an A in both semesters, they can opt to do research work in their third semester, which can be beneficial for those who intend to do a PhD after this master's. But none of these are easy, and students should expect a struggle at first.

A
Ashwin Suresh 
Master of Science in FoodInnovation - Batch of 2025
3.7
It is the not most extravagant of the institutions, but is one of the best at what it does.
Tips: The country is generally welcoming towards Indians and other immigrants. People are sweet and warm. Yes, I did receive an academic scholarship of about 5000 dollars. It was already discounted on my tuition fee at the time of my enrollment based on the marks from the previous qualification.
Likes (Indian Food): The Indian diaspora is very active in New Zealand, and so is the Indian cuisine. So one would not miss out on their favorite Indian food, but mind you, they are generally on the pricier side.
There are a lot of northern Indian cuisines with a few South Indian restaurants in the city of Christchurch, where I lived.
Dislikes (Post study jobs): Companies rarely sponsor visas for graduate students for work. Most students rely entirely on the post-study work visa offered by the government after their studies. During this period, if a person finds the experience, pay scale, and other immigration regulations, they could apply for a resident visa.

Views on TUS Athlone campus
A
Anonymous
MSc in Software Design with Cloud Native Computing - Batch of 2024
Offered by Technological University of Shannon - Athlone
2.7
Good college. No racial abuse. Lower tuition fees.
Tips: This is a small town. All the shops close at 6:30, depending on the season. Do not come here with an expectation of happening life. It's very boring. If you are determined to get a work life here, you really need to be focused; it's a very competitive job industry. Many have gone back after 2 years of a job seeker visa. Come to this college if you want to spend as little as possible on tuition fees, make the most out of the opportunity you are getting here and be very focused and determined to get a sponsored job. Otherwise, I promise you are wasting your time, money, and energy. Plus the weather gets crazy from time to time which adds to your depression. People rarely mention that. It's a real concern.
Likes (Permanent Immigration): Getting a sponsored job is the real job here; once that is done, a residence permit is easy. Till you get a job, you have to renew your residence permit every year which would cost you 300 euros and a mandatory medical insurance that costs 250.
Dislikes (Internships): The number of companies offering internships is very low compared to the number of students trying to get internships. Depends on resume reach, contact and other factors as well. Only 1 in my batch was able to secure an internship which was converted into a full time job later.

A
Anonymous
Postgraduate Diploma Data Analytics (Springboard/fulltime) - Batch of 2025
Offered by Technological University of Shannon - Athlone
3.4
It is rare to find on-campus jobs so opt for off-campus part-time work.
Tips: I got a 4000 euro scholarship based on my past experience and undergraduate scores. While the courses are very good, some professors are rude and biased, so I recommend being kind to everyone. The best part is that the Irish people are very humble.
Likes (Safety): All is safe. No junkies. Garda is everywhere, and has cc tvs all along the roads, mostly. But have to be careful when driving scooters because the roads are slippery as it rains mostly in Ireland. Always wear sweaters and gloves on your hands to avoid freezing. People are good, but be careful with people under 18.
Dislikes (Part time work): There are only four or five jobs on campus, and it is rare to find on-campus jobs. Therefore, it's better to search for off-campus part-time work. There are a few part-time jobs in Athlone. It's manageable to work part-time while in school. The basic pay that everyone gets is 13.5 euros per hour.
